Despite having been out of production for many years now, Yamaha NS10Ms are still unquestionably the world’s most widely used nearfield studio monitor and obviously very good reasons. Yamaha have designed and engineered the HPH-MT7 headphones with the same “sound philosophy” as the NS10s. The NS10M ‘sound’ is distinctive for several reasons. One, the NS10M was an unported, sealed-box design. Tons of sub harmonic bass? No – however, the NS10Ms all important time-domain performance is incredible, putting across musical dynamics with greater immediacy and accuracy than typical ported designs. The NS10M frequency response is also excellent, favouring the all-important mid-range frequencies rather than artificially pumping the highs and lows like many other brands. The audio spotlight they shine on a mix is neither flattering nor forgiving and as a result, it’s all the more revealing. The old saying goes that “if your mix sounds good on a pair of NS10Ms it will sound good anywhere”. This is what makes the Yamaha HPH-MT7 headphones so desirable and why the HPH-MT7s have enough in common with the famous NS10M monitor speakers to make them stand out from the competition . . . and why they are a more useful mixing aid than most closed-back headphones. Actuator An actuator installed on the inner surface of the guitar back vibrates in response to the vibrations of the strings. The vibrations of the actuator are then conveyed to the body of the guitar, and to the air in and around the guitar body, generating authentic reverb and chorus sounds from inside the body.
Simple Controls Three simple knobs let you adjust the degree of effect applied and the lineout volume level. Additionally, keeping the controls small minimizes the area of the holes in the body material, reducing acoustic sound loss. (A) Chorus Control
(B) Reverb Control (Room / Hall)
(C) TA Switch / Line Out Volume Control * Pressing the TA Switch for more than 0.3 seconds activates the TA function.
* When a cable is connected to the line-out jack, the lineout volume can be adjusted by rotating the (C) knob.
* The reverb type switches from Room to Hall around the 12:00 position. Designed to provide superb acoustic guitar sound The body is an all-solid guitar based on the L-series. A modified non-scalloped bracing design retains the L series’ characteristic bright tone while enhancing the low end. Treating the tops with Yamaha’ s exclusive A.R.E. process gives the instrument a rich, vintage quality tone, making it sound as though you’ d been playing it for years, from the very first moment you pick it up. The fact that this guitar has been designed with an insistence on sound quality is what allows it to produce effected sounds that feels pure and natural. High Comfortable Playability Straighter neck taper and hand-rolled fingerboard edges result in an instrument that can be played for hours without any stress. The 5-ply neck design featured in all TransAcoustic Guitars is constructed of rosewood and mahogany plies with a double-action adjustable rod, creating a strong, stable neck that resists warping. Newly Designed Battery Box Battery box integrated into the end-pin jack. This requires fewer holes in the body, thus reducing acoustic sound loss. Connect the cable from the jack to a PA or amp to use as an acoustic electric guitar.

ESCAPEMENT FOR ULTIMATE REALISM The escapement mechanism in a grand piano moves the hammers away from the strings quickly after they strike them, in order to prevent any interference with string vibration. This mechanism produces a slight clicking sensation when the keys are pressed gently. Since Real Grand Expression offers players superb sound, touch and pedaling, Yamaha’s craftsmen have created an escapement that delivers outstanding playability, repetition and response without impeding performance. The CSP Clavinova keyboards feature an escapement mechanism that reproduces this sensation near the bottom of the key dip and has been designed in such a way that the click is discernible only on the lightest keystrokes, similar to the keyboard of a grand piano. These keyboards have been adjusted to provide additional friction that balances key repetition and response without impeding performance. SOUND THAT TRULY RESONATES WITH THE LISTENER In a Grand Piano, strings and sounds resonate throughout the entire body of the instrument producing a rich reverberation that envelops the listener in sound. Not only are the strings you are playing vibrating, but other strings ring as a reaction to ones you play. This is one reason the piano’s sound is so complex and rich. This phenomenon is reproduced perfectly in the Clavinova through Virtual Resonance Modeling (VRM) which calculates the various states of the strings for each of the 88 notes on the keyboard from one instant to the next. As a result, the Clavinova reflects the limitless number of factors inherent in playing an acoustic piano such as which keys are pressed, the strength with which the keys are played and pedal timing. ACOUSTIC OPTIMISER The speakers attached to the body exhibit a phenomenon in which, if nothing is done, the volume of the sound will increase due to the resonant frequency of the body. Conversely, installing pipes with the same resonant frequency within the body suppresses this resonance. Acoustic optimisers utilise this phenomenon. This improvement of the sound is something that has only been possible thanks to Yamaha’s thorough knowledge of the internal acoustic characteristics of musical instruments.
